Page 30 text:

KATHY DELORES LEMONDS “Women are entitled to life, liberty, and the pursuit of men.” F. H. A. 1, 2, 3, 4; Mixed Chorus 3. WILLIAM XORRIS LINDERUD “Life is swell—he makes it fun; gets along with everyone.” One Act Plays 3, 4; A Cappella 3, 4; Sportsman’s Club 1; Dramatics 4; Aviation Club 2; Modeling Club 3; Track 4; Wrestling 3. PATRICIA ANN LURAAS “She put the pep in the pepper.” Homecoming Court 4; Youth Council 1; F. H. A. 2, 3, 4. ERIC JOHN LYSNE “Never a care, never a hurry, good looking girls are his only worry.” S-Club 2, 3; Sportsman’s Club 1; Dramatics 4; Football 1, 2, 3 4; Basketball 1, 2, 3, 4; Track 2, 3-Golf 1. MARCIA ELLEN LANCE “Seriousness just doesn’t run in the family.” Snowball Court 3; Glee Club 1; A Cappella 2, 3 4; Band 2, 3, 4; “A” Team Cheerleader 4; Philo 3, 4; Norwegian Dancers 3, 4; Majorettes 2; F. N. A. 1, 3, 4; G. A. A. 1, 2, 3, 4; Yahara 3, 4. CAROL ANN LANDE “I love to dance from dusk until dawn.” National Honor Society 3, 4; Philo 3, 4; Band 1. 2, 3, 4; President 4; Norwegian Dancers 3, 4; Forensics 2, 3, 4; F. T. A. 1, 2, 3, 4; Treasurer 2; Vice President 3; President 4; Parrot 2, 3, 4; G. A. A. 1, 2, 3, 4. JAMES E. LEIKNESS “The world is his who has patience.” Rifle Club 1; Aviation 3; Sketching Club. MILDRED LOUISE LEI KN ESS “A quiet girl but quite a girl.” F. H. A. 1, 2, 3, 4.
